The Parabike is back…

July 27, 2011

Based on the bicycles dropped by parachute behind enemy lines in the 1940′s, the new Pashley Parabike gives you comfort, speed and a sense of true freedom. Equally at home in the city or a country lane, this bicycle is sturdy, practical and stylish, yet surprisingly fast. With 5-speed hub gears and fully enclosed drum brakes, the Parabike is a proper ‘can-do’ machine.

Available with a matt-finish frame, in Ash Green or Dusk Blue. SRP: £540.

Hello Penny!

July 27, 2011


Free spirited ladies will just love the new Pashley Penny. Designed to be ridden along country lanes with the wind in your hair, this bicycle is built for rural adventuring. With its 5-speed hub gears, fully enclosed hub brakes and Brooks sprung saddle, the Penny is a dependable bicycle that will always be there for you, the one you will always want to ride.

Available with a matt-finish frame, in Willow Green or Dusk Blue. SRP: £540

To Paris on a Princess

July 2, 2010

London to Paris on a Pashley Princess

Congratulations to Christine Avis and Mylène Baxter who cycled all the way from London to Paris on Pashley Princess Sovereigns.

Christine says… “Everyone told us we were mad to choose bicycles which have only 5 gears. We were set on the idea however, as we were sure we would stand out amongst the many that now travel this route for charity. We certainly had some interested looks during the months of training and during the 3 days of the trip. We cycled a total of 300 kilometres and our Pashleys did us proud: no punctures and no other problems either; we could even sit down at the end of the trip. Most importantly of all, we are well on the way to raising £7000 for Parkinson’s which was the real reason for making this epic journey.”

One of Pashley’s own will also be cycling the famous London to Paris route on his Moulton TSR this year, in aid of Macmillan Cancer Support. John Conod, Sales Executive, hopes to raise at least £1400 for this worthy cause by stretching himself and his legs beyond his usual 9 mile ride to and from work!
